A preliminary investigation by US authorities has identified a broken engine fan blade as the cause of a serious incident on a Ryanair flight last month. The flight, traveling from Greece to Germany, experienced a sudden failure in one of its engine components, which led to the shattering of a window. This catastrophic event resulted in a passenger’s head being partially sucked out of the aircraft, highlighting the severity of the mechanical failure.
Engine fan blades are critical components that maintain the thrust and efficiency of jet engines. Their failure can lead to debris striking the fuselage, as seen in this case, where the broken blade caused structural damage to the aircraft’s window. Such incidents are extremely rare but pose significant risks to passenger safety and aircraft integrity.
